farhang-negari / e-commerce-python

بک اند فروشگاهی جنگو

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

فروشگاه

این پروژه به منظور سهولت حال برنامه نویس های فرانت اند ساخته شده تا دیگر دغدغه بک اند فروشگاه نداشته باشند

مراحل اجرا

1. نصب داکر

به منظور استفاده راحت برنامه نویسان و دوری از هرگونه پیچیدگی نصب و راه اندازی پروژه از داکر استفاده شده است. لذا لازم است در ابتدا داکر را بر روی سیستم نصب نمایند.

برای دانلود داکر کلیک کنید.

2. اجرا بک اند

به منظور اجرا بک اند در روت پروژه رفته و برای ویندوز دستور

docker-compose up --build

و برای مک و لینوکس دستور

sudo docker-compose up --build

را اجرا نمایید و پس از اتمام دستور بک اند شما بر روی آدرس localhost:8000 قابل دسترس است

برای اطلاعات بیشتر از چگونگی عملکرد اندپوینت ها به مستندات مراجعه فرمایید.

برای مشاهده فرانت اند های پیاده سازی شده با این بک اند، به بخش مثال ها مراجعه فرمایید.

همچنین اگر علاقمند به مشارکت در پروژه هستید اقدامات زیر در حال پیگیری هستند.

اقدامات بعدی:

  1. سیستم پرداخت
  2. بهبود عملکرد اپلود تصاویر
  3. طراحی سیستم بکاپ گیر خودکار

About

بک اند فروشگاهی جنگو

License:MIT License


Languages

Language:Python 98.3%Language:Dockerfile 1.0%Language:Shell 0.7%